WebThe most common areas for a golfer to use the 7 iron are an approach shot on a par 4, a par 3 from the tee, chipping from the fringe, and a layup on a par 5. Approach Shot Golfers will use the 7 iron as an approach shot to a par four. The average golfer can hit a 7 iron about 130-150 yards with modern technology. Web8 feb. 2024 · Get your 5 iron. First start by hitting the ground with your normal swing. Don't try hit an imaginary ball. Just swing your swing and try to clip the bottom of a daisy stem right out the ground. Notice and pay attention to where the club head is striking the turf in relation to your stance. WebFor this drill, you need first to get into your iron setup. Then shift all of your body weight to your front leg. This will prevent any mistakes such as moving backward during your swing. The next thing you do is make short swings with the club. As the club reaches waist height level, make a 90-degree angle with the club and your arm.

Web31 jan. 2024 · In an 18-hole round of golf, you'll likely have multiple opportunities to hit a chip shot. A chip shot is a low, running shot played from just off the green. You can chip with different clubs to make the ball roll more, or less, once it hits the green.
